The Challenge Season 40 Episode 17
Stream Now

The Challenge Season 40 Episode 17

The Challenge


(0 from 0 users)

1h 4m2024HD

Watch the challenge season 40 episode 17 online. The Challengers arrive to a beautiful new landscape where their dreams may come to a screeching halt; the players must stay afloat in an exhausting elimination.

The Challenge (1998)
Select Seasons
Tags:   #The Challenge 1998   #The Challenge Season 40 Episode 17 Putlockerfree   #The Challenge Season 40 Episode 17 online   #The Challenge Season 40 Episode 17 online Putlocker   #The Challenge Season 40 Episode 17 Full online   #The Challenge Season 40 Episode 17 Free   #The Challenge Season 40 Episode 17 FreeMovies   #Bunim/Murray Productions   #Dualstar Productions#competition   #reality competition